Refined Mid-Century design, poised on a premier corner lot in the sought-after Highlands community. Set far back from the street behind a natural screen of evergreens, the home is private and unassuming, yet has an intriguing lure. Inside, crisp white gallery-like walls, expansive hardwood floors, and rows of windows combine to create a fresh and inspired interior for modern living. Stylish upgrades to the home add whimsy, while honoring the home’s retro roots, including artistic wallpaper, designer fixtures, and sophisticated glass wall adjacent to stairs. A bright living room is lined with Pella® windows, while a sleek fireplace and generous built-ins ground the airiness of the space. The gourmet kitchen was completely refitted with contemporary high-gloss soft-close cabinets, quartz countertops, and premier Bosch® and Viking® appliances. The main level features a private primary suite with remodeled bathroom with ample closet storage and a bedroom with full bathroom.
